Q: Is 304,444,509 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 304,444,509 is a composite number.

Why is 304,444,509 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 304,444,509 can be evenly divided by 1 3 157 471 646,379 1,939,137 101,481,503 and 304,444,509, with no remainder.

Since 304,444,509 cannot be divided by just 1 and 304,444,509, it is a composite number.
